STATE OF KANSAS v. BLAKE WAYNE FEIKERT
Date: 07-12-2024
Case Number: 126,505
Judge:
Court: IN THE COURT OF APPEALS OF THE STATE OF KANSAS
Plaintiff's Attorney: Ryan J. Ott, assistant solicitor general, and Kris W. Kobach, attorney general
Defendant's Attorney: Darby VanHoutan
Topeka Kansas criminal defense lawyer represented the Defendant charged with
No one argues that these statutory amendments apply here. But the amendments are consistent with our ruling under K.S.A. 2022 Supp. 21-6615(a) and Kansas Supreme Court caselaw that a defendant is not entitled to duplicative jail credit toward consecutive prison sentences imposed in multiple cases. Thus, Feikert is not entitled to a duplicative allowance for the jail credit already applied in a separate case.
We affirm the district court's judgment.
